There are quite a few British women playing this week, the $75K at Horholt, Belgium has Elena Baltacha and Anna Smith and the $50k at Patra, Greece has Anne Keothavong, Georgie Stoop, Mel South, Katie O'Brien and Naomi Cavaday, O'Brien and Cavaday play each other in the first round.  These are the types of tournaments I would like to see the women winning instead of the $25k ones, there should be more points on offer at the bigger ones.
